Key Ingredients for Honey Glazed Carrots & Green Beans
Carrots: The star of our honey glazed carrots & green beans dish is undoubtedly the carrots. I prefer using fresh, vibrant baby carrots. They’re naturally sweet, tender, and require little prep. If you can’t find baby carrots, regular carrots, sliced thinly, will work beautifully too!
Green Beans: Crunchy, fresh green beans add a delightful pop of color and texture to our recipe. Opt for thin, tender varieties for the best results. If you’re in a pinch, frozen green beans can also do the trick—just make sure to thaw them thoroughly before cooking.
Honey: The magic ingredient! A high-quality, pure honey elevates the dish with its rich sweetness. I love using local honey as it lends a unique flavor profile that’s truly special.
Butter: A bit of butter not only helps to glaze the veggies but also adds a luxurious creaminess that complements the honey beautifully. If you’re looking for a lighter option, olive oil is a great alternative!
Salt & Pepper: Simple seasonings that are essential; they enhance the natural flavors of the vegetables without overpowering them. A sprinkle of each pulls the dish together beautifully!

Variations of Honey Glazed Carrots & Green Beans
Exploring honey glazed carrots and green beans can be a delightful culinary adventure. The crisp texture of fresh vegetables combined with the sweet, sticky glaze opens the door for numerous tasty variations.
Spice It Up
Consider adding a dash of spice for an unexpected kick. A sprinkle of c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es can elevate the flavor profile, balancing the sweetness of the honey with heat.
Citrus Twist
Brighten your dish by incorporating citrus. A squeeze of fresh lemon or orange juice, or even some zest, can add a refreshing twist that complements the honey beautifully.
Nutty Crunch
For a textural contrast, try tossing in some toasted nuts like almonds or walnuts. Their crunchiness not only provides a delightful bite but also introduces healthy fats that enhance the overall nutrition of the dish.
Herb Infusion
Adding fresh herbs can take your honey glazed carrots green beans to another level. Parsley, dill, or thyme can lend an earthy freshness, perfectly countering the sweetness.
Sweet and Savory
Mix in some diced bacon or prosciutto to introduce a savory depth. The saltiness from the meat pairs wonderfully with the honey glaze, creating a well-rounded flavor experience.
Each variation brings something unique to the table, allowing you to customize your honey glazed carrots and green beans to suit your tastes or occasion. Go ahead and experiment!

Roasted Carrots and Green Beans
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
A simple and delicious dish of roasted carrots and green beans, seasoned to perfection.
Ingredients
- 1 pound carrots, peeled and sliced
- 1 pound green beans, trimmed
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1/4 cup honey
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ley (for garnish)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a large mixing bowl, toss the sliced carrots and trimmed green beans with olive oil, honey, lemon juice, cinnamon, nutmeg, salt, and pepper until evenly coated.
- Spread the vegetable mix in a single layer on a baking sheet.
- Roast for about 20-25 minutes, stirring halfway through, until the carrots are tender and slightly caramelized, and the green beans are tender-crisp.
- Remove from the oven and transfer the veggies to a serving dish.
- Garnish with chopped fresh parsley and serve immediately.
Notes
- For added flavor, you can sprinkle some garlic powder before roasting.
- Adjust baking time based on your oven and vegetable size for best results.
